Optimal Quantities. NEB recommends a total of 0.03–0.2 pmols of DNA fragments when 1 or 2 fragments are being assembled into a vector, and 0.2–0.5 pmols of DNA fragments when 4–6 fragments are being assembled. Efficiency of assembly decreases as the number or length of fragments increases. Painlessly find extra money in your budget. A saving calculator demon...The default minimum temperature for primer melting (Tm) is 55°C. If higher primer binding specificity is desired or a tighter range of Tm values across a larger set of primers is desired, raise the minimum Tm value. Primer lengths will be longer at higher minimum Tm values. The minimum allowed value is 55°C. In this article, we will guide you through the process of finding and do..., This correction raises Tm values by roughly 2°C for all polymerase reaction buffers. The suggested value for annealing temperature using Q5 is now Tm + 1 (was Tm + 3) to account for the revised Tm values. The Ta values for Q5 reported by the calculator are therefore not significantly changed.
